Retinitis pigmentosa (RP) is a family of inherited disorders caused by the progressive degeneration of retinal photoreceptors. There is no cure for RP, but recent research advances have provided promising results from many clinical trials. All these therapeutic strategies are focused on preserving existing photoreceptors or substituting light-responsive elements. Vision recovery, however, strongly relies on the anatomical and functional integrity of the visual system beyond photoreceptors. Although the retinal structure and optic pathway are substantially preserved at least in early stages of RP, studies describing the visual cortex status are missing. Using a well-established mouse model of RP, we analyzed the response of visual cortical circuits to the progressive degeneration of photoreceptors. We demonstrated that the visual cortex goes through a transient and previously undescribed alteration in the local excitation/inhibition balance, with a net shift towards increased intracortical inhibition leading to improved filtering and decoding of corrupted visual inputs. These results suggest a compensatory action of the visual cortex that increases the range of residual visual sensitivity in RP. 相似文献

A computer aided process flowsheet design and analysis system, COMPAS has been developed in order to carry out the flowsheet calculation on the process flow diagram of nuclear fuel reprocessing. All of equipments, such as dissolver, mixer-settler, and so on, in the process flowsheet diagram are graphically visualized as icon on a bitmap display of UNIX workstation. Drawing of a flowsheet can be carried out easily by the mouse operation. Not only a published numerical simulation code but also a user's original one can be used on the COMPAS. Specifications of the equipment and the concentration of components in the stream displayed as tables can be edited by a computer user. Results of calculation can be also displayed graphically. Two examples show that the COMPAS is applicable to decide operating conditions of Purex process and to analyze extraction behavior in a mixer-settler extractor. 相似文献

针对显微注射中微注射针刺膜速度慢和定位精度差等问题,研制了一种基于惯性力与摩擦力交替作用的细胞工程用数字化选退针装置。利用该装置搭建了数字化显微注射实验系统。以昆明系小鼠为实验动物,对其卵母细胞进行了数字化显微注射实验研究。以细胞变形率和刺膜效率为评价指标,分析了数字化进退针装置驱动电压和频率等参数对实验效率的影响,通过实验优化了其控制参数。结果表明,小鼠卵母细胞数字化显微注射具有高的实验效率,达149枚/h。实验证实,数字化进退针装置满足细胞显微注射的要求。 相似文献

BACKGROUND: Ginger, the rhizome of Zingiber officinale Roscoe (Zingiberaceae), a perennial herbaceous plant is native to Southern Asia. Study was aimed to evaluate antioxidant and antidiabetic potential of ginger extract and its characterization. Possible mode of action to elicit antidiabetic activity was also evaluated. METHODS AND RESULTS: Ethyl acetate extract of ginger (EAG) was evaluated for its antioxidant activity in terms of DPPH radical scavenging potential with an IC50 value of 4.59 µg/ml. Antidiabetic activity of EAG was evaluated by estimating antiglycation potential (IC50 290.84 µg/ml). HPLC profiling of EAG revealed the presence of phenolic components, gingerol and shoagol as major constituents. After determining sub‐toxic concentration of EAG (50 µg/ml), efficacy of extract to enhance glucose uptake in cell lines were checked in L6 mouse myoblast and myotubes. EAG was effective at 5 µg/ml concentration in both cases. Antibody based studies in treated cells revealed the effect of EAG in expressing Glut 4 in cell surface membrane compared to control. CONCLUSION: The antidiabetic effect of ginger was experimentally proved in the study and has concluded that the activity is initiated by antioxidant, antiglycation and potential to express or transport Glut4 receptors from internal vesicles. In this study, we explored the effects of combining goat milk and oligosaccharides on the large intestine environment of mice. A combination of goat milk with each of 3 oligosaccharides—stachyose, fructo-oligosaccharide (FOS), and a prebiotics mix—were independently fed to mice. We investigated composition changes in the microbiota of the large intestine using 16S rRNA gene sequencing; measured short-chain fatty acid content using gas chromatography–mass spectrometry; and performed a Spearman correlation analysis between microorganisms and short-chain fatty acids. Our results showed that microbial diversity in the large intestine decreased significantly in the FOS group. In terms of α diversity, microbial richness significantly declined in all 3 treatment groups; in terms of β diversity, the intestinal microbial structures clearly changed in the FOS group. The abundance of Bifidobacterium and Lactobacillus increased markedly in the FOS group compared with the other groups. Functional predictions showed that FOS reduced intestinal bacterial infections and improved the endocrine and immune systems. Spearman correlation analysis showed that propionic, isobutyric, and valeric acids were all positively correlated with certain microbiota. Our findings suggest that FOS-enriched goat milk is beneficial for improving the large intestine environment in the host. 相似文献

为进一步开发冠突散囊菌的药理活性,该研究将冠突散囊菌与木霉共同发酵,通过不同体积分数的乙醇对混合发酵液化学活性部位进行追踪,并结合液质联用(LC-MS)技术对活性部位化合物组成进行分析,通过四氮甲基唑蓝(MTT)比色法、中性红吞噬实验及酶联免疫吸附测定方法分别研究冠突散囊菌与木霉混合发酵液活性部位对小鼠巨噬细胞RAW264.7增殖、吞噬以及分泌细胞因子的能力的影响。结果表明,冠突散囊菌与木霉混合发酵液体积分数70%乙醇提取部位有较好的免疫活性,该部位含有大黄素、芥子碱等生物活性成分。与阳性对照组脂多糖相比,500 μg/mL冠突散囊菌与木霉混合发酵液的体积分数70%乙醇提物能够使小鼠巨噬细胞RAW264.7增殖率提高12%,增强小鼠巨噬细胞RAW264.7吞噬中性红的能力,并能促进NO及细胞因子IL-6、TNF-α的分泌。 相似文献

目的探讨氨基甲酸乙酯、戊巴比妥钠、水合氯醛3种麻醉剂对小鼠离体子宫平滑肌收缩性的影响。方法将制备的小鼠离体子宫标本置入37℃低钙洛氏液,用BL-410生物机能实验系统记录加麻醉剂前、后及更换低钙洛氏液后各10min的收缩曲线,测量收缩频率和收缩强度,计算运动指数。结果3种麻醉剂对子宫平滑肌的收缩频率、收缩强度、运动指数都有明显的抑制作用,去除麻醉剂后都可恢复收缩。水合氯醛的抑制作用最强,为完全抑制,去除麻醉剂后很长时间才能恢复收缩;戊巴比妥钠的抑制作用最弱,去除麻醉剂后很快恢复收缩,且收缩强度和运动指数的恢复率都最高。3种麻醉剂在抑制率、恢复率上大都呈现量-效关系。结论在以动物子宫为研究对象的实验中宜用戊巴比妥钠作为麻醉剂。 相似文献
